Also common, and interposed involving the extent in the band and the broader Culture, were being clans—that's, groups whose customers claimed descent from a common founding ancestor through both the male line (patriclan) or feminine line (matriclan). Patriclans were being the greater common kind, and so they played a vital social position in selected locations, for example northeast Arnhem Land.

The skeleton was that of a man who was six toes (1.83 meters) tall and 30–forty many years old. He was uncovered lying on his aspect with the arm over his head. Stone spear finishes had been located in his backbone, and he had a wound in his skull. The posture of your body advised that the male’s Demise may possibly happen to be the result of a ritual punishment. The skeleton turned often known as Narrabeen Gentleman.
Cultural burning, discovered by Australian archaeologist Rhys Jones in 1969, is definitely the observe of on a regular basis and systematically burning patches of vegetation Employed in Central to Northern Australia to aid looking, to decrease the frequency of main bush-fires, and to alter the composition of plant and animal species in a region.
Pituri is a combination of leaves and Wooden ash traditionally chewed like a stimulant (or, just after extended use, a depressant) by Aboriginal Australians extensively over the continent. Leaves are collected from any of many species of native tobacco (Nicotiana) or from at the very least just one distinct population on the species Duboisia hopwoodii.
